Big Brother Naija set to return for a new season and it will hold in Nigeria

Posted: 15 Jan 2019 10:00 PM PST

Following three successful seasons, Big Brother Naija reality TV show is set to return for a fourth season.

Big Brother Naija set to return for a new season

Organizers of the reality show have announced the return of the reality television show, which will kick off with auditions scheduled to hold in six locations across Nigeria.

The auditions are scheduled to hold on February , 2019 and February 2, 2019 in 8 locations namely Lagos, Port Harcourt, Abuja, Ibadan, Enugu, Benin and Calabar and Warri.


The 2006 and premiere edition of the reality series was hosted by Olisa Adibua and Michelle Dede. It ended with Katung Aduwak as the winner after 13 weeks in the house.


Hosted by Ebuka Obi Uchendu, the second season of the reality show kicked off in January 2017, and ran for 11 weeks.

It came to an end on April 9, 2017, with Efe surpassing other finalists Bisola, TBoss, Marvis and Debie-Rise to emerge the winner.

He won the grand prize: 25 million Naira prize money, and a key to a brand new KIA Sorento car.

The third season of the reality show premiered in 2018 and was hosted by Ebuka Obi Uchendu. It kicked off on January 28, 2018 and lasted 13 weeks.

Miracle beat Tobi, Cee-C, Nina and Alex to win the Big Brother Naija season 3 grand prize of 45 million naira.

Big Brother Naija Season 4, all you need to know

Posted: 15 Jan 2019 09:30 PM PST

Big Brother Naija Season 4

Following three successful seasons, Big Brother Naija reality TV show is set to return for a fourth season.

Big Brother Naija will hold again in 2019 for the fourth time since it first held in Nigeria in 2006 and we have all the details.

Here are four major things you need to know about one of the most viewed and talked about reality TV show across Africa.

1. Nigeria is the host country

For the season 4 of the Big brother Naija, the host country will be Nigeria.

The reality TV show hosting is returning to Nigeria after 13 years when it was filmed in Nigeria.


Speaking on the reason the reality TV show will be hosted in Nigeria, MultiChoice Nigeria's General Manager, Sales and Marketing, Martin Mabutho said the show can successfully hold in Nigeria and attain global standards.

"From a cost perspective, it is always good to share the Big Brother House in South Africa where all the African franchise of Big Brother can make use of the house. Now, we are at the vantage position of hosting the show in Nigeria and give the global standard for which the show is known for. The Big Brother House is currently under construction and will be ready before the kick off," he said.


The Channels Director MNet West Africa, Wangi Mba-Uzoukwu said there are challenges faced by the company for every edition of the Big Brother either in South Africa or Nigeria and the challenges are always surmounted with best global practice.

2. Bet9ja emerges headline sponsor  

After headlining two seasons as the major sponsor, Payporte will give way for Bet9ja as the new headline sponsor for Big Brother Naija.

The new headline sponsor for Big Brother Naija 4 was unveiled on Tuesday, January 15, 2018 at a press briefing in Lagos.

On why the betting company decided to jump on the Big brother Naija train, the Senior Marketing Manager Bet9ja, Olufemi Osobajo said it is in line with the company's aim.

"Our core value in Bet9ja is changing lives of the Nigerian youth. We believe the bet ticket holds more power in changing the lives of the youth and Big Brother Naija has done the same thing changing lives of the youth in all the editions of Big Brother. This is why we are supporting," he said.


3. Auditions process

As usual, the audition process will take place in major cities across Nigeria.

According to Wangi Mba Uzoukwu, the auditions will hold in eight different cities across Nigeria.

Individuals eligible for auditions should be above 21 years old.

The audition locations are Lagos, Abuja, Port Harcourt, Calabar, Warri, Ibadan, Benin, and Enugu.

Auditions will hold on Friday, February 1, 2019 and Saturday, February 2, 2019.



4. Ebuka Obi-Uchendu will return as the host

Ebuka Obi-Uchendu will return as the host of the Big Brother Naija Season 4.

According to the Channels director, MNet West Africa, Wangi Mba Uzoukwu, Ebuka has been officially confirmed as the host of the fourth edition of the reality TV show.

Ebuka has hosted the show for two straight editions - Season 2 and Season 3.

The TV show host and reality TV show host is an alumnus of the Big Brother Naija.

He was one of the housemates of the first edition which was won by Katung Aduwak and hosted by Olisa Adibua and Michelle Dede.

Mining Industry Gets SuperWireless Technology Boost

Posted: 15 Jan 2019 09:28 AM PST

Epiroc Minners
Epiroc, a productivity partner for the mining, infrastructure and natural resources industries, has signed a cooperation agreement with Ericsson to jointly help mining companies achieve optimal wireless connectivity in their operations through LTE and 5G technologies.

Mining companies are increasingly seeking to digitalise and automate their operations to increase productivity, enhance operator safety and lower cost. This includes, for example, remotely operating machines from a control room, and collecting machine performance data to optimize the use of the equipment. This creates a need for reliable, high-performance wireless connectivity at the mines. Epiroc and Ericsson have agreed to work together to provide mining customers with high-performing LTE (Long-Term Evolution) and 5G mobile technology solutions.
Helena Hedblom, Epiroc's Senior Executive Vice President Mining and Infrastructure, says: "We are happy to team up with Ericsson so that our mining customers can get the most reliable and high-performing wireless connectivity possible. This is a crucial step in our ongoing work to ensure mining customers reap all the benefits, including higher productivity and better safety, made possible by digitalisation and automation."

Åsa Tamsons, Ericsson's Senior Vice President and Head of Business Area Technologies & New Businesses, says: "Cellular technology and the introduction of 5G is critical to realise the full value of digitalisation and automatisation for smart industries. This will open up for new business models and ecosystems across the mining industry, telecom services providers in each market, and Ericsson. By combining our expertise in connectivity and Epiroc's cutting-edge technology in mining equipment, we will be able to ensure stable and secure mining operations, leading to increased utilisation, improved productivity and reduced costs."

Key advantages of LTE and 5G solutions compared with other wireless solutions include better coverage, higher reliability and stronger security, especially when machines are in the same area and share information. The technology, which is for both underground and open pit mines, has already been tested on Epiroc's machines at the company's test mine in Kvarntorp, Sweden. Further testing will be done before providing solutions to customers.

Rocket League Cross Play Is A Thing Now

Posted: 15 Jan 2019 08:35 AM PST

Rocket League
Sony has announced that it will finally let PS4 owners play Rocket League against gamers on Xbox, Switch, and PC. Having previously blocked Rocket League cross-play, except between PS4 and PC, developers said that they were simply waiting on Sony to give the go-ahead.

Eventually, Sony gave in to the demand, first on Fortnite and now Rocket League, thanks in part to a policy change last year.

INEC unveils election guidelines

Posted: 15 Jan 2019 04:07 PM PST

INEC 
The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) on Monday released the regulations and guidelines for the conduct of the general elections.

The 33-page document obtained by the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) in Abuja says  Smart Card Readers (SCRs) and Permanent Voter Cards (PVCs) would be used for the forthcoming elections.

"Voting shall be in accordance with the Continuous Accreditation and Voting System (CAVS) procedures as specified in these Regulations and Guidelines, the Election Manual and any other Guide issued by the Commission.

"No person shall be allowed to vote at any Polling Unit/Voting Point Settlement/Voting Point other than the one at which his/her name appears in the Register of Voters and he/she presents his/her permanent voter's card to be verified by the Smart Card Reader (SCR), or as otherwise determined by the Commission."

Each voter shall cast his/her vote in person at the Polling Unit/Voting Point Settlement/Voting Point where he/she registered or was assigned, in the manner prescribed by the Commission.

Separate queue shall be created between men and women, where the culture does not allow the mingling of men and women.

 Presiding Officers would also create a separate queue for People Living With Disabilities (PWDs).

According to Section 10 (b) of the guidelines, "accreditation and voting shall commence at 8.00am and close at 2:00pm, provided that all voters already on the queue by 2:00pm shall be allowed for accreditation and voting.
"(d) The accreditation process shall comprise reading of the Permanent Voter's Card (PVC) and authentication of the voter's fingerprint using the SCR; checking of the Register of Voter."
Section 11 (v) of the guidelines also requested a voter to remove his/her cell phone or any photographic device before proceeding to the voting cubicle.

Also, section 11(c) states that "where a voter's PVC is read but the name of the voter is not on the Register of Voters, APO II shall refer the voter to the PO or APO (VP) who shall politely request the voter to leave the Polling Unit".

Section 11(d) also states that: "In the event that the PVC fails to be read by the Smart Card Reader, the APO I shall refer the voter to the PO or APO (VP) who shall politely request the voter to leave the Polling Unit.''

Subsection (e) adds that "where a voter's PVC is read and the SCR shows the details of another person, rather than the details of the cardholder as printed on the PVC, the APO I shall:
"(i) Refer the voter to APO II to confirm that the details of the voter in the Register of Voters correspond to those on the PVC;
"(ii) APO II if satisfied that the holder of the card is on the Register of Voters, shall record the phone number of the voter in the appropriate box on the Register of Voters; and
"(iii) Proceed with the accreditation of the voter.
"(f) In all cases from 11(b) to 11(e), the Presiding Officer shall fill the appropriate forms in the PU booklet and make a report.
"Affected voters in 11(b) and 11(e) qualify to be issued ballot papers after consultation with Polling Agents.

Three children found dead in freezer

Posted: 15 Jan 2019 07:17 AM PST

3 Children died in Freezer
Three children have died after getting trapped in an unplugged freezer while playing outside, police in Florida have said.

According to the Suwannee County Sheriff's Office, the youngsters could not be revived by the time they were found in the garden of a home in Live Oak on Monday.

Two of the children – a six-year-old boy and a one-year-old girl – were siblings and lived with their grandmother, and the third was a four-year-old girl who lived with her mother.

The two women are roommates at the property.

One of them had been sleeping at the time the children got trapped as she was preparing for a night shift, and the other was in the bathroom.

She could not find them upon returning, prompting the pair to carry out a search.

Eventually, they found the children in the chest freezer, which had been recently bought but not yet plugged in and had spent four or five days sat outside in the garden.

Police and fire and rescue crews were called to the scene as the women tried to perform CPR on the children, but efforts to resuscitate them failed and they were pronounced dead in hospital.

An investigation into the deaths is ongoing, with post-mortems still to be carried out.

So far police have revealed that the freezer was second-hand and had a hasp installed on the lid in order to secure a padlock, which had not yet been fitted.

When the lid slammed shut after the children had climbed in, the hasp fell shut and trapped them inside.

At a press briefing, Suwannee County Sheriff Sam St John said: "Words can't describe how heartbroken I am.

"Any time you deal with children and something like this and when they die from something like this nature, it just tugs at your heartstrings. Words can't describe this and the only thing we can do is go forward."
